Working Principles

The XR16L570IL24 is a serial UART interface IC that facilitates asynchronous serial communication between microcontrollers and peripheral devices. It operates based on the Universal Asynchronous Receiver Transmitter (UART) protocol, which uses start and stop bits to frame each data byte. The IC provides full-duplex communication, allowing simultaneous transmission and reception of data. It supports various data formats and offers hardware flow control using CTS and RTS signals.
